CASY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

368 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Casey's General Stores (CASY)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$4.37B — down 15% from $5.12B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 54 funds closed out of CASY and 47 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 138 trimmed existing stakes and 128 added.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$94M. The largest seller was Robeco Institutional Asset Management, cutting an estimated $64.8M.
